Meme's Restaurant Cookbook - Bon Secour River Alabama 1965

Meme's Restaurant Cookbook - Bon Secour River Alabama 1965 is titled Food, Fun and Fable. This cookbook is from the historic restaurant damaged and closed in 1979 after Hurricane Frederick. Meme's in Bon Secour was one of the most popular restaurants in the U.S., known for its seafood. Many recipes inside the cookbook are also from the owner's friends. Inside you'll find Meme's restaurant's famous Seafood Gumbo recipe, Charley's Fish-In-A-Sack, Meme's special Barbecue Sauce and Pot Roast of Beef, and more. Description: Food, Fun, and Fable from Meme's on Bon Secour River is a collection of recipes and interesting tales of the river country in Alabama. It includes recipes from the historic Meme's restaurant, along with dishes from friends of the restaurant's owner's Charley and Meme Wakeford. It was published in 1965 -- 12 years before the restaurant's closure in 1979 after it was damaged by Hurricane Frederick.
